Output 51169b0f0b85a86f9901259cde1b4a9ea642ed604757b08c9f3987e5b3920086:7

value
3404683
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 712b2ac33ea0100c2c9b0b98df7df167c44bbab923565ab529603cc0ff1eed17
address
bc1pwy4j4se75qgqctympwvd7l03vlzyhw4eydt94dffvq7vplc7a5tske5vfw
transaction
51169b0f0b85a86f9901259cde1b4a9ea642ed604757b08c9f3987e5b3920086
spent
true